🌡️ The mean temperature is 16 degrees Celsius (60.8 degrees Fahrenheit). See the temperatures page for a monthly breakdown and the fixed scale graph.
🐬 Average monthly temperatures vary by 22.6 °C (40.7°F). This indicates that the continentality type is continental, subtype subcontinental.
☔ Total annual precipitation averages 203 mm (8 inches) which is equivalent to 203 Litres/m² (4.98 Gallons/ft²).

✨ The longest day of the year is 14:35 long on the 22 of June and the shortest day is 9:24 long on the 21 of December.

🌍Esenguly, Turkmenistan is at 37°28'N, 53°58'E, -22 m (-72 ft). Check the location on the map.
Climate Variable | Jan | Feb | Mar | Apr | May | Jun | Jul | Aug | Sep | Oct | Nov | Dec | Annual | ||
---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|---|
Average Max Temperature °C ( °F) | 11 (52) | 12 (54) | 15 (60) | 21 (71) | 26 (79) | 30 (85) | 31 (88) | 32 (89) | 29 (85) | 24 (76) | 19 (66) | 13 (56) | 22 (72) | ||
Average Temperature °C ( °F) | 5 (40) | 6 (42) | 9 (49) | 15 (59) | 20 (68) | 24 (76) | 27 (81) | 27 (81) | 24 (75) | 17 (63) | 11 (53) | 7 (44) | 16 (61) | ||
Average Min Temperature °C ( °F) | 0 (32) | 1 (34) | 5 (41) | 10 (50) | 15 (60) | 20 (68) | 23 (74) | 23 (73) | 19 (65) | 11 (52) | 6 (43) | 2 (36) | 11 (52) | ||
Average Precipitation mm (in) | 21 (1) | 19 (1) | 30 (1) | 18 (1) | 12 (0) | 3 (0) | 8 (0) | 7 (0) | 13 (1) | 21 (1) | 24 (1) | 27 (1) | 203 (8) | ||
Average Daylight Hours/ Day | 9h 53' | 10h 45' | 11h 54' | 13h 07' | 14h 10' | 14h 41' | 14h 27' | 13h 34' | 12h 22' | 11h 09' | 10h 07' | 9h 37' | 12h 00' | ||
Sun altitude at solar noon on the 21st day (°). | 32.6 | 41.9 | 52.8 | 64.4 | 72.7 | 76 | 72.9 | 64.6 | 53.2 | 41.7 | 32.5 | 29.1 | 52.8 |
